Why The Season Matters So Much In Florida

In Florida, the calendar matters as much as the product when you plan a window replacement.

A good install depends on dry conditions, stable temperatures, and enough time to finish before the weather turns messy.

That is why many homeowners find the sweet spot in the cooler, drier part of the year.

There are also product choices that affect timing and performance. Impact windows vs regular windows with shutters is not just a style question, it is about convenience, security, maintenance, and how much you want to do every storm season.

A hot, salty, high-sun location near the water can age one frame type differently than a shaded inland lot.
